#d6d99d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d6d99d is composed of 83.9% red, 85.1% green and 61.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 1.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 27.6% yellow and 14.9% black. It has a hue angle of 63 degrees, a saturation of 44.1% and a lightness of 73.3%. #d6d99d color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#adb33b. Closest websafe color is: #cccc99.

Shades and Tints of #d6d99d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010100 is the darkest color, while #f9faf2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d6d99d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#bebfb7 is the less saturated color, while #f7fe78 is the most saturated one.
